Rules and Regulations:

$25.00 registration fee before Friday, July 19, 2024 at 5 pm. The late registration fee is $35.00.  No registrations or payments will be taken on the day of the parade.  

Participants may distribute candy.  

Participants must furnish and decorate their vehicles. Four-wheelers are not allowed in the parade.  Children’s floats must be accompanied by walkers.  

Actions deemed dangerous and distasteful will result in participants being removed from the parade.  Participants must have the tag that was issued to them by the Jaycees in the FRONT RIGHT corner of  their windshield.  

Parade line up is at 8:00 am in the old Union Parish High School parking lot.  

Emergency Vehicles: lineup beside Southern Classic & old Union Parish High School.  Shriners will line up behind Emergency vehicles.  

Watermelon reigning queens/new watermelon queens: line up behind Shriners.  Visiting queens: line up in Vo-Tech parking lot.  

Baby Miss, Tiny Miss, Little Miss, and Jr. Miss Contestants: line up begins in front of Union Parish Jr.  High. Contestants must pay parade fee.  

Business/ Civic/ Church Floats: line up begins in parking lot of UPHS cafeteria.  Politicians: line up begins in parking lot of UPHS cafeteria.  

Horses: Line up begins at baseball field parking lot.
